Maravai Lifesciences Returns to Positive Adjusted EBITDA, Issues 2026 Guidance
Maravai Lifesciences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:MRVI), a provider of critical reagents and testing services for the life sciences industry, reported its fourth quarter and full-year 2025 financial results. The report highlighted a challenging year of revenue contraction but concluded with a key milestone: a return to positive adjusted profitability in the final quarter, coupled with forward-looking guidance for 2026.
Earnings and Revenue Versus Estimates
For the fourth quarter of 2025, Maravai's financial performance presented a mixed picture relative to analyst expectations. The company's revenue slightly missed the consensus forecast, while its bottom-line loss was narrower than anticipated.
- Q4 2025 Revenue: Reported at $49.9 million, just below analyst estimates of approximately $50.0 million.
- Q4 2025 EPS (Non-GAAP): Reported a loss of ($0.04) per share, which was better than the estimated loss of ($0.07) per share.
The full-year 2025 results underscore the significant headwinds the company faced, primarily tied to the wind-down of pandemic-related revenue. Annual revenue fell 28.3% to $185.7 million, and the company posted a net loss of $230.8 million. However, a key focus for management was the improvement in Adjusted EBITDA, a non-GAAP profitability metric, which turned positive to $0.5 million in Q4 after being negative for the first nine months of the year.
Market Reaction and Price Action
The market's initial reaction to the earnings release was notably positive. In after-hours trading following the announcement, Maravai's stock price increased by approximately 8.9%. This surge suggests investors were encouraged by the better-than-expected quarterly loss, the achievement of positive Adjusted EBITDA, and the introduction of concrete financial guidance for the coming year. The positive momentum contrasts with the stock's performance over the past month, which had seen a decline of about 14.2%.
2026 Guidance and Analyst Expectations
A significant component of the report was Maravai's inaugural financial guidance for the full year 2026. The company's outlook projects a return to revenue growth and substantially improved profitability.
- Maravai's 2026 Revenue Guidance: $200 million to $210 million.
- Maravai's 2026 Adjusted EBITDA Guidance: $18 million to $20 million.
This guidance appears conservative compared to existing analyst consensus. The midpoint of the revenue range ($205 million) is below the current analyst sales estimate of $207.5 million for 2026. Furthermore, while the company guides for positive Adjusted EBITDA, the analyst consensus for 2026 EPS remains negative at an estimated loss of ($0.22) per share, indicating that GAAP profitability may still be a future goal.
Key Takeaways from the Press Release
The earnings release detailed several critical developments for Maravai as it navigates a post-pandemic market:
- Segment Rebranding: The company updated its reporting segment names to better reflect its operational brands. The Nucleic Acid Production segment is now TriLink, and the Biologic Safety Testing segment is now Cygnus.
- Diverging Segment Performance:
- TriLink revenue declined significantly for both the quarter (down 17.4%) and the full year (down 39.0%), primarily due to the absence of high-volume CleanCap orders for commercial vaccines that drove revenue in 2024. Excluding this pandemic-related revenue, Q4 sales grew 25.4%.
- Cygnus demonstrated resilience, with revenue growing 4.1% in Q4 and 5.0% for the full year, driven by demand for host cell protein kits and viral clearance testing services.
- Path to Profitability: Management emphasized cost-cutting initiatives and operational leverage, citing the return to positive Adjusted EBITDA in Q4 as evidence that its "new model" is working. CEO Bernd Brust stated the company is positioned to "accelerate revenue growth, and continue improving Adjusted EBITDA" in 2026.
